Kagi - Pros & Cons
Pros
- ✓Completely ad-free with no behavioral tracking or data harvesting, since revenue comes entirely from user subscriptions rather than advertisers
- ✓Granular personalization lets users boost, downrank, block, or pin specific domains, drastically reducing SEO spam and content-farm noise over time
- ✓Kagi Assistant provides unified access to multiple frontier LLMs (Claude, GPT, Gemini, Llama, Mistral) under one subscription with privacy guarantees
- ✓Search lenses and custom bangs allow scoping queries to programming, academic, forum, or small-web contexts for highly relevant results
- ✓Integrated ecosystem including Orion browser, Universal Summarizer, and Kagi Translate covers most daily web workflows from a privacy-first stance
- ✓Transparent indexing approach combines its own Teclis index with select third-party sources, surfacing independent and non-commercial content other engines bury
Cons
- ✗Requires a paid subscription after the limited free trial searches, which is a significant departure from the free-search norm most users expect
- ✗Higher-tier plans needed for unlimited searches and full AI assistant access can become expensive compared to free alternatives bundled with other services
- ✗Smaller proprietary index means very localized, hyper-niche, or non-English queries can occasionally return weaker results than Google
- ✗No native mobile app on all platforms historically — relies on browser integration and extensions, which adds setup friction for new users
- ✗Custom personalization and lenses have a learning curve; the engine becomes powerful only after users invest time in tuning their preferences
Agent 365 - Pros & Cons
Pros
- ✓Provides a single registry that catalogs every AI agent running across Copilot Studio, Azure AI Foundry, and third-party platforms in a Microsoft 365 tenant
- ✓Extends existing Microsoft Entra identity, Conditional Access, and Zero Trust policies to AI agents without requiring a separate identity stack
- ✓Native integration with Microsoft Purview means data loss prevention, sensitivity labels, and audit logs already cover agent activity from day one
- ✓Microsoft Defender coverage applies threat detection and response to agent behavior, addressing prompt injection and data exfiltration risks
- ✓Designed for the 400M+ Microsoft 365 commercial seats, so most enterprises can deploy without a net-new vendor procurement cycle
- ✓Backed by Microsoft's enterprise SLA, FedRAMP, and global compliance certifications already in place for the rest of the M365 stack
Cons
- ✗Enterprise-only licensing with no public pricing or self-serve tier — small teams and individual developers cannot evaluate it
- ✗Heavily optimized for Microsoft-built agents; governance depth for non-Microsoft agent frameworks (LangChain, CrewAI, custom Python agents) is more limited at launch
- ✗Requires existing investment in Microsoft Entra, Purview, and Defender to unlock the full governance value — standalone deployment offers diminished benefits
- ✗Newly announced in late 2025, so production references, third-party reviews, and long-term reliability data are still limited
- ✗Adds another administrative surface for IT teams to learn and operate alongside the existing M365 admin centers
